Agenda for the Board of Selectmen, Oct. 16

Highlights from the agenda for the Norwood Board of Selectmen meeting, Oct. 16.

The Norwood Board of Selectmen will meet tonight at 7:00 p.m. in room 34 of Town Hall. Here are the highlights from issues on tonight's agenda:

  • 7:00 p.m. – Pakistani government professionals: Present Mr. Fnu Mujeeb-ur-Rehman and Mr. Muhammad Farooq.
  • 7:10 p.m. – Gerald Miller, Superintendent of the Recreation Department will be submitting the monthly report of departmental activities.
  • Sigalle Reiss, Superintendent of the Board of Health will be submitting a list of volunteers who participated in Recycling Day.
  • Dan Carroll, Norwood Youth Lacrosse, will be submitting an e-mail with a request to put sandwich boards in three locations - High School rotary; traffic triangle near Conrad’s and triangle at Dean and Neponset St. from Oct. 22 to Oct. 29.
  • Stephen Costello, Director of Community Planning and Development will be submitting a response to Board’s request regarding a medical marijuana treatment facility.
